The Trafalgar pub was also a place occupied by several original Rough Trade shop staff, Steve Montgomery, Jo Slee and Pete Walmsley amongst them. The squat was right next to the infamous ‘Apocalypse Hotel’. Our old friends from Scotland, Sandy Robertson and Alex Ferguson soon joined us in this communial squatted pub to the dismay of the Rough Trade workers. I moved to London with Skid Kid in the spring of 1977, and begun writing Ripped & Torn issue five, which was mainly written in a bed-sit in Willesden Green, then later that year, from issue seven, the fanzines were written at number 2 Bramley Road which was a squatted pub called the Trafalgar situated within a squatted community known as Frestonia.
